CNBC seeks an editor for markets and investing team

CNBC is seeking an editor for the markets, investing and finance team to improve our coverage of breaking market and Wall Street news, as well as our analysis of investing and banking trends.

Responsibilities could include, but are not limited to:

  • Editing and writing breaking market news.
  • Editing feature stories on markets and investing trends.
  • Editing stories on the banking sector.
  • Monitoring daily financial markets for trends and news.

Qualifications/Requirements

• At least 3 years of editing experience covering financial markets or banking.
• Sourcing in markets or banking.
• Demonstrated ability to write clean copy fast.
• Must know how to read financial statements and filings.
• Must be willing to work in Englewood Cliffs, NJ—perks include free shuttle, free gym, dry cleaning/shoe shine services, full-service cafeteria, and more!

Chris Roush

Chris Roush was the dean of the School of Communications at Quinnipiac University in Hamden, Connecticut. He was previously Walter E. Hussman Sr. Distinguished Professor in business journalism at UNC-Chapel Hill. He is a former business journalist for Bloomberg News, Businessweek, The Atlanta Journal-Constitution, The Tampa Tribune and the Sarasota Herald-Tribune. He is the author of the leading business reporting textbook "Show me the Money: Writing Business and Economics Stories for Mass Communication" and "Thinking Things Over," a biography of former Wall Street Journal editor Vermont Royster.
